New IoT Framework Boosts Sensor Accuracy and Energy Efficiency

Researchers have developed a new framework called IGADA-IoT to optimize energy consumption in IoT sensors within wireless sensor networks. This framework utilizes automatic data augmentation with a hierarchical multi-generator collaboration strategy to intelligently reduce information gaps and improve sampling-frequency decisions. An integrated evaluation method considers both information gaps and model performance to prevent under- or over-augmentation, leading to significant accuracy improvements in downstream models. AI
